31st Annual International Private Client Tax Conference

Topics will include: - US/Europe estate planning for LATAM clients- The aging client and his/her estate planning, ethical considerations- Global mobility and the digital nomad- Cross-border trust disputes, litigation and asset protection: a case study- When the family office, lawyer, banker and investment advisor meet: a case study- Atypical structures I: Why make it easy when complexity is an option, tax issues in some jurisdictions around the use of bare title/usufructs in common law jurisdictions- Atypical structures II: When the world is set upside down, Wyoming foundations and Liechtenstein trusts- Murphy's Law in estate planning: Things will and have gone wrong- Artificial Intelligence in the private clients practice: AI as a friend or foe, a round table discussion- Hot topics in your jurisdiction, a round table discussion URL:Sponsor: https://go.evvnt.com/3325149-2?pid=5569 Date and Time: Sunday, 01 March 2026 at 09:00 - Tuesday, 03 March 2026 at 18:00 Venue details: Raffles London at The OWO, 57 Whitehall, London, England, SW1A 2BX, United Kingdom Category: Conferences | Business and Economics | Legal Prices:IBA Member: GBP 1195.00,Non-member: GBP 1375.00,Young lawyers (under 30 years): GBP 900.00,Academics / judges (full-time): GBP 900.00,Public lawyers: GBP 900.00,Corporate Counsel: GBP 1075.00
